STAPL API Reference          
Overview   Containers   Algorithms   Views   Skeletons   Run-Time System
Modules     Classes    
stapl::work_stealing_scheduler< StealPolicy > Member List

This is the complete list of members for stapl::work_stealing_scheduler< StealPolicy >, including all inherited members.

add_active(entry_type &e)stapl::work_stealing_scheduler< StealPolicy >
add_idle(entry_type &) noexceptstapl::work_stealing_scheduler< StealPolicy >
advance_epoch(void)stapl::p_object
empty(void) (defined in stapl::work_stealing_scheduler< StealPolicy >)stapl::work_stealing_scheduler< StealPolicy >
entry_type typedef (defined in stapl::work_stealing_scheduler< StealPolicy >)stapl::work_stealing_scheduler< StealPolicy >
get_location_id(void) const noexceptstapl::p_object
get_location_md(void) const noexceptstapl::p_object
get_location_md(void) noexceptstapl::p_object
get_num_locations(void) const noexceptstapl::p_object
get_rmi_handle(void) const noexceptstapl::p_object
get_rmi_handle(void) noexceptstapl::p_object
list_type typedef (defined in stapl::work_stealing_scheduler< StealPolicy >)stapl::work_stealing_scheduler< StealPolicy >
lock(void)stapl::p_object
migratable_entries(void) const noexcept (defined in stapl::work_stealing_scheduler< StealPolicy >)stapl::work_stealing_scheduler< StealPolicy >
migratable_entries(void) noexcept (defined in stapl::work_stealing_scheduler< StealPolicy >)stapl::work_stealing_scheduler< StealPolicy >
next(void)stapl::work_stealing_scheduler< StealPolicy >
notify_steal_completion(location_type dest, size_type loot)stapl::work_stealing_scheduler< StealPolicy >
operator<< (defined in stapl::work_stealing_scheduler< StealPolicy >)stapl::work_stealing_scheduler< StealPolicy >friend
operator=(p_object const &other) noexceptstapl::p_object
operator=(p_object &&other) noexceptstapl::p_object
p_object(const unsigned int flags=0)stapl::p_objectexplicit
p_object(p_object const &other)stapl::p_object
p_object(p_object &&other)stapl::p_object
ready(void) (defined in stapl::work_stealing_scheduler< StealPolicy >)stapl::work_stealing_scheduler< StealPolicy >
request_steal(size_type dest)stapl::work_stealing_scheduler< StealPolicy >
sched_info_type typedef (defined in stapl::work_stealing_scheduler< StealPolicy >)stapl::work_stealing_scheduler< StealPolicy >
set_tg(task_graph &tg) noexcept (defined in stapl::work_stealing_scheduler< StealPolicy >)stapl::work_stealing_scheduler< StealPolicy >
size(void) const noexcept (defined in stapl::work_stealing_scheduler< StealPolicy >)stapl::work_stealing_scheduler< StealPolicy >
size_type typedef (defined in stapl::work_stealing_scheduler< StealPolicy >)stapl::work_stealing_scheduler< StealPolicy >
thieves(void) noexcept (defined in stapl::work_stealing_scheduler< StealPolicy >)stapl::work_stealing_scheduler< StealPolicy >
thieves_list_type typedef (defined in stapl::work_stealing_scheduler< StealPolicy >)stapl::work_stealing_scheduler< StealPolicy >
try_lock(void)stapl::p_object
unlock(void)stapl::p_object
work_stealing_scheduler(size_type chunk_size, size_type fraction, size_type poll_min, size_type poll_max, size_type poll_step)stapl::work_stealing_scheduler< StealPolicy >
work_stealing_scheduler(work_stealing_scheduler const &other) (defined in stapl::work_stealing_scheduler< StealPolicy >)stapl::work_stealing_scheduler< StealPolicy >
~p_object(void)=defaultstapl::p_objectprotectedvirtual